Don't miss the brilliant second book in the Home for the Holidays series from Gina Hennings.

A delicious cake. A guy who is late. Merry Christmas to all.

After the best Thanksgiving of her life, Lauren Hauser can’t wait to see Jack-the-pecan-hoarder so they can finally be in the same place at the same time. Long distance really doesn’t work when you’re head over heels!

But when Jack doesn’t turn up at the airport, Lauren is left wondering if their relationship is really as great as she thought. Sure, Jack’s kisses were delicious, and when he looked at her, her knees felt weak, but what did they really know about each other?

A big Hauser family Christmas is just what is needed for this situation. Not only will her mom be decking the halls with boughs of monstrous Christmas decorations, but Lauren is baking a Christmas cake to once again claim dessert queen of the family! Will Jack fit in with the Hauser clan? Or will Lauren have to face the music…and accept that not every holiday romance was made for a happily ever after?
